(UK, 1148174) Browse eventsWe provide opportunities for people with learning disabilities to create, exhibit and sell their art in professional galleries. We're a social enterprise and we share our profits with the artists. They make money from their skills, while the rest is revisited back into the charity, funding our workshops, trips and exhibitions. 1.5 million people in the Uk have learning disabilities. They face many challenges and obstacles to full inclusion and integration within society. Only 7% are in paid employment and it can be difficult for them to make friends and have contact with non-disable peers. We want to change this by offering meaningful opportunities for people with learning disabilities to grow as artists, while developing valuable life skills that improve their wellbeing, independence and self-esteem in a social and inclusive envonment.

Battersea United Charities combines and administers historic charities and funds that date from 1641 and unites a majority of the bequests and trusts set up by women and men from the historic Parish of St Mary's Battersea, and later the Metropolitan Borough of Battersea. We have a particular focus on helping fund developmental activities and school trips for children, further education and training to help young adults get into employment, the relief of need and support for the elderly - each year we provide food parcels at Christmas for hundreds of Battersea's oldest residents.

(UK, SC037254) Browse eventsThe Parikrma Humanity Foundation UK Trust supports the work of Parikrma Humanity Foundation. It is a non-profit organization that is transforming education for underserved children in urban India, so that they can have equal access to the best opportunities. The Parikrma Model includes: a) A 360 degree development program built around the life of a child and covers top-class English Education, Nutrition (3 meals a day), comprehensive Healthcare and Family Care. We call this the Circle of Life. b) An end-to-end program (e2e) - where the entire education from school to college for a child is looked after by Parikrma. This is what increases the probability of success. Parikrma will directly manage the imparting of education from KG to 12. After that Parikrma will provide scholarships and other options for children to go through professional college / vocational training before placing the children in jobs.
